I would draw water for the skimmer out of the first chamber. The fuge should be in the middle chamber, the skimmer can dump into that if possible. As far as the MR2 goes, it can be used either in sump or out of the sump, but to get the best performance out of it I would use an external pump. I know they recommend a Mag 18 as one of the pumps you can use, but I feel like it wouldn't power the beckett(s) efficiently.
